How to choose the right treatment for your pest problem

Different pests demand completely different treatment logic, and picking the wrong one wastes money without solving anything, which is exactly where many pest control Kalyan Nagar searches go wrong. Termites need soil treatment or baiting systems that target the colony, not surface spray that just kills whatever’s visible. Bed bugs require heat treatment or residual chemical application on mattresses and furniture seams, since missing even one hiding spot means reinfestation within weeks. Matching the treatment to the pest, rather than accepting a one-size-fits-all spray package, is what actually solves the problem.

Matching treatment type to pest behavior

Understanding how a pest breeds and hides tells you what to ask for. Rodents, for instance, need proofing and baiting rather than fogging, since they avoid open sprays and simply relocate within the building. Mosquitoes need breeding-site identification and larviciding near standing water, not just indoor fogging that clears the air for a day and does nothing about the source.

PestRight Treatment ApproachWrong Approach
TermitesSoil treatment, baitingSurface-only spray
Bed bugsHeat or residual chemical on furniture seamsOne-time room fogging
RodentsProofing plus baiting systemsSticky traps alone
MosquitoesLarviciding at breeding sitesFogging without source removal

The right treatment targets where the pest breeds, not just where you see it.

Questioning a technician about their specific method for your pest, before they start work, separates providers who diagnose the problem from those who just show up with a generic sprayer.

What happens during the first visit

A proper first visit starts with inspection, not treatment. The technician should walk the property, identify entry points or breeding sites, and explain the plan before opening a single spray can. Written quotes after this inspection protect you from surprise charges later, and any provider unwilling to inspect before quoting a price is guessing, not diagnosing.

Ask about payment terms too. Reputable local companies rarely demand full payment upfront before any work begins; a partial advance with balance due after treatment completion is standard practice across Bangalore’s residential pest control market.

Do apartment residents need common-area treatment too?

Yes. Shared walls, risers, and drainage in Kalyan Nagar’s apartment blocks mean pests move between units, so treating just one flat rarely solves a building-wide cockroach, rodent, or bed bug problem. Ask whether the provider handles common-area treatment alongside individual units.
